Alpha olefins are petrochemicals. These olefins are alkenes that differ from mono-olefins and have a double bond at the alpha position. They are produced by the cracking of paraffin waxes or by the oligomerization of ethylene.
North America was the largest market for alpha olefins in 2018, globally. High consumption potential, growing production capacities, competitive manufacturing costs, and high economic growth are the major driving forces for the market in the region.
